Go with the BOSCH Icons. Rain-X's version is crappy, their fit is horrible on our cars, they just look cheap, and they streak. I chose those over the BOSCH (had the option to wait for the right sizes to come in but I'm an impatient person) and I regret it, probably going to throw them out after next year's spring showers. I had them installed the day before I left for overseas two months ago), so I'll essentially be throwing out two perfectly new wipers.

However, the Rain-X windshield repellant is a must, that stuff works like a charm.
